What is STORJ?
Storj is a protocol that creates a distributed network for the formation and execution of storage contracts between peers. The Storj protocol enables peers on the network to negotiate contracts, transfer data, verify the integrity and availability of remote data, retrieve data, and pay other nodes. Each peer is an autonomous agent, capable of performing these actions without significant human interaction. Decentralized cloud storage provider Storj Labs has fil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ection in the U.S., as announced on July 26. The company emphasizes that this legal step is for reorganization, not liquidation, and will not disrupt its core operations. Storj's decentralized storage network, its cloud services for customers, and the functionality of its STORJ token will all continue normally during the process.
The filing is attributed to legacy debts from earlier growth phases, while the company describes its current business as "operational and healthy." Storj plans to refocus on its primary cloud infrastructure products. It also intends to propose a new ownership plan that may include eligible STORJ token holders, alongside management and investors, pending creditor and court approval. The company, which previously raised significant funding including a 2017 token sale, continues to operate independently following its 2025 acquisition by Inveniam.

Storj Labs, parent company of decentralized cloud storage platform Storj, fil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ection on July 26 in the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of West Virginia. The company stated its network will operate normally and token functions will be unaffected. Notably, Storj plans to propose a mechanism in its reorganization plan allowing STORJ token holders a path to equity in the restructured company—an unprecedented offer in the crypto industry. However, its feasibility depends on whether any residual value remains after creditor repayments, as token holders are low in the legal priority hierarchy.
Founded in 2014, Storj is an early decentralized infrastructure project. It reported a 7x increase in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) to approximately $30 million in 2024. In October 2025, it was acquired by Inveniam Capital Partners. Less than a year later, the merged entity entered bankruptcy proceedings. Storj attributed the filing to historical debts from past operations and acquisitions, stating they were too large to be absorbed by business growth. The company also plans to refocus on its core decentralized storage business, likely divesting Valdi, a GPU computing company acquired in 2024.
The proposed token-to-equity conversion faces significant legal hurdles. Under U.S. bankruptcy law, creditors are paid before equity holders, and utility token holders are not automatically recognized as equity members. The details—such as eligibility, allocation ratio, and mechanics—are yet to be determined and require court approval. Another factor is token concentration, with Storj Labs itself holding roughly 30% of the total 425 million STORJ supply.
In the broader decentralized storage landscape, Storj is a smaller player compared to giants like Filecoin and Arweave. Its key advantage is faster retrieval speeds for "hot" data. The bankruptcy process introduces risks, including potential client and node operator migration to competitors. STORJ price fell roughly 11.2% following the news. Key points for token holders to watch are the specific terms of the equity conversion plan, court approval progress, the treatment of the company's own token stash, and whether the refocused core business can sustain value post-reorganization.
